What is 17/98 Divided By 2/8

Answer: 1798÷28\frac{17}{98}\div\frac{2}{8} = 3449\frac{34}{49}

Solving 1798÷28\frac{17}{98}\div\frac{2}{8}

  • Rewrite the Division as Multiplication by the Reciprocal:

1798÷28=1798×82\frac{17}{98} \div \frac{2}{8} = \frac{17}{98} \times \frac{8}{2}

  • Multiply the Numerators: 17×8=13617 \times 8 = 136
  • Multiply the Denominators: 98×2=19698 \times 2 = 196
  • Form the New Fraction: 1798×28=136196\frac{17}{98} \times \frac{2}{8} = \frac{136}{196}

Let's Simplify 136196\frac{136}{196}

  • Find the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) of 136136 and 196196. The GCD of 136136 and 196196 is 44.
  • Divide both the numerator and the denominator by the GCD:136÷4196÷4=3449\frac{136 \div 4}{196 \div 4} = \frac{34}{49}

Answer 1798÷28=3449\frac{17}{98}\div\frac{2}{8} = \frac{34}{49}
